Paid parking: what you’ll typically pay and when

In the Stevenfenne area, many public parking options use paid time windows with hourly pricing. A nearby example is Ariënsplein, listed at €2.70 per 1 hour during these periods:

  • Mon–Wed: 9:00–19:00
  • Thu: 9:00–21:00
  • Fri: 9:00–19:00
  • Sat: 9:00–19:00

Free parking opportunities (but check the exact hours on-site)

Free parking does exist around Stevenfenne, but it’s tied to specific streets/locations and time windows. For example, Wethouder Nijhuisstraat is listed as free on:

  • Mon–Fri 8:00–21:00
  • Sat 8:00–20:00
  • Sun 0:00–18:00

Night parking and Enschede parking zones (when free usually starts)

Enschede works with parking zones. A common pattern is that free street parking windows start after 23:00 for zone 1 and after 19:00 for zones 2 to 8 (often depending on where you park).
